Biography

2016-17: Lam concluded the year with a singles mark of 8-18 and a 6-11 record in doubles play ... The junior won three of his first four matches of the fall season, taking down Jack Haworth of Brown, Jose Nunez of Old Dominion, and Nicola Pipoli of Marquette ... With partner Jordan Portner, Lam went on a three-match win streak that featured a 7-6 victory over Adrien Bouchet and Max Renke of Emory ... Highlights of the spring include a 6-1, 6-7, 6-4 win over James Lange of George Mason, a comeback singles victory against Luka Sucevic of St. John's in the BIG EAST Championship, and a doubles win against Butler in the semifinals.

2015-16: The sophomore went 14-14 in singles play and 3-3 in doubles play ... Posted a three-match win streak from October 9-15, defeated Lukas Zvikas of NJIT, 7-5, 6-4, Fredrik Bjerke of Marist, 6-4, 6-3, and Eddie Gutierrez of Liberty, 6-2, 6-2 ... Had four two-match win streaks in singles play ... Was 2-1 with partner Michael Chen in doubles play ... BIG EAST All-Academic selection.

2014-15: Lam played in all of Georgetown's matches as a freshman, posting an overall record of 8-13 in singles play and 3-4 in doubles... highlights from the spring season include a two-match win streak from April 13-15, beat George Mason's Aaron Capitel, 6-0, 6-7, 10-6, and UMBC's Melker Svard, 6-4, 6-1... defeated David Vieyra of DePaul, 5-7, 6-2, 6-2, during GU's upset of the Blue Demons at the 2015 BIG EAST Men's Tennis Championships... went 2-0 in fall doubles play defeating opponents from George Washington and UDC with partner Daniel Khanin.

Prior to Georgetown: A five-year letterwinner at Diocesan Boys' School in Hong Kong...Served as team captain his senior year...Was named Outstanding Tennis Player for the 2013-2014 season, also named Outstanding Athlete in Academics the same year...Played with the Hong Kong Tennis Team for one year...was a member of the Hong Kong Junior Davis Cup Team in 2012...Nominated to join the Nanjing Olympic Youth team in 2014...Was ITF Doubles Champion in China Junior 1 Shen Zhen in 2014, ITF Doubles Runner-up in India junior Guwahati in 2013, ITF Singles Runner-up in India CCI Junior Tennis Championship in 2013...Led the Diocesan Boys' School tennis team to win the 14th consecutive Hong Kong Inter-school DI Tennis Championship...Obtained ninth place in the Junior Davis Cup Oceania/Asia Pacific Region sponsored by Barclays in 2012...Reached a no. 1 ranking in the Hong Kong Junior Davis Cup Team in 2012 after going undefeated in doubles play...Hong Kong School Sports Federation: BOCHK Bauhinia Bowl Award- Outstanding Tennis Athlete of Hong Kong Student 2013-2014.
